The foreign exchange market, often known as Forex or FX, is the largest financial market on the globe. It really is where currencies are traded between individuals, businesses, and governments. Forex brokers are companies or individuals that behave as intermediaries between traders and also the market.

In the past, Forex trading was only accessible to large financial institutions and wealthy individuals. On the other hand, with the creation of the web, Forex trading is now more accessible to retail traders, that can now trade currencies online through Forex brokers.

Forex brokers offer traders access to the market by providing them with a trading platform, which is essentially a software that enables them to buy and sell currencies. They additionally offer a selection of services, including education, market analysis, and customer support.

Forex brokers make money by charging a commission or perhaps a spread. The spread is the difference among the bid price and the ask cost of a currency pair. For instance, should the bid price for EUR/USD is 1.2000 and the ask price is 1.2002, the spread is 2 pips. The spread can vary between brokers, and some brokers may offer tighter spreads than others.

forex system brokers can be categorized into two types: dealing desk (DD) brokers and no dealing desk (NDD) brokers. DD brokers are usually called market makers, as they create a market for their clients by taking the other side of their trades. They make money by charging a spread and also by taking the opposite position of their clients. Consequently if a client buys EUR/USD, the DD broker will sell EUR/USD. If the client sells EUR/USD, the DD broker will buy EUR/USD.

NDD brokers, alternatively, do not take the other side of their clients' trades. They behave as intermediaries between their clients and also the market, and they earn money by charging a commission. NDD brokers can be further categorized into two types: straight through processing (STP) brokers and electronic communication network (ECN) brokers.

STP brokers pass their clients' trades directly to liquidity providers, for example banks as well as other financial institutions. They make money by marking up the spread or by charging a commission. STP brokers are usually called A-book brokers, because they pass on their clients' trades to the market without taking any risk.

ECN brokers, however, provide their clients with direct access to the interbank market, where they can trade with other market participants, such as banks, hedge funds, as well as other traders. ECN brokers charge a commission for each trade, and they earn money by marking up the spread or by charging a commission.

Picking the right Forex broker is important for a trader's success. The best Forex broker should be regulated by a reputable financial authority, for example the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) in the UK, the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C) in Australia, or perhaps the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) in the US. Regulation ensures that the broker follows strict rules and standards to protect their clients' funds and supply them with a fair and transparent trading environment.

A good Forex broker must also offer a selection of trading instruments, including currency pairs, commodities, indices, and cryptocurrencies. They should also provide their clients with a range of trading platforms, including desktop, web-based, and mobile platforms.

Customer support can also be a vital factor to consider when choosing a Forex broker. A good Forex broker should provide their clients with 24/7 customer support, including mobile device, email, and live chat support. They should also offer educational resources, for example webinars, tutorials, and market analysis, to help their clients improve their trading skills and make informed trading decisions.
